Quality Engineer
The Quality Engineer ensures products/services meet standards by developing/implementing quality systems, monitoring processes, analyzing data, conducting audits, resolving issues, and training staff, focusing on continuous improvement and compliance with regulations. Key duties involve maintaining quality documentation, coordinating inspections, improving processes, and collaborating across departments to achieve quality goals, from raw material review to final product testing.
Duties and Responsibilities- Oversees NCM process including conducting MRB and issuing SCARS
- Supports risk assessment, root cause investigations and closure activities related to nonconforming product, CAPA and SCAR processes.
- Performs data and trending metrics analysis related to quality system and goals:
- Discrepancy reports, shipped parts analysis
- Manages and completes special projects as assigned.
- Conducts internal quality system, workstation and/or external supplier audits as assigned.
- Creates, revises and reviews quality system documentation related to job activities.
- Conducts final unit inspections.
- Ability to read blueprints and schematics.
- Inspects incoming materials to verify conformance to specifications.
- Working knowledge of Quality measurement and test instruments; including calipers, height gage, etc.
- Working knowledge of ISO 9001 and Sampling Plans
